What is an invoice details example for Support?
An invoice details example for Support illustrates the specific elements included in an invoice, such as date, item descriptions, quantities, prices, and total amounts. This example helps businesses understand how to structure their invoices effectively, ensuring clarity for both the sender and the recipient. -

what is an invoice what is a receipt how are they different and what do you put on them welcome to bullseye money the channel that helps business owners like you understand finance and today we're going to learn about the difference between invoices and receipts when you're new to business invoices and receipts may seem like the same thing because they both relate to payments but there is a critical difference and it all has to do with the purpose of each document so let's take a look at an example let's say you're a plumber you have just finished fixing a pipe in a customer's bathroom now you want to get paid this is when you give your customer an invoice for the work you have just done so the purpose of an invoice is to seek payment from your customer an invoice may look something like this and will include details such as the invoice date the due date for payment the invoice number the name and details of the supplier in this case mike's plumbing services details of how the customer can pay for the invoice details of all materials labor and other costs such as travel time that the customer is being charged the total amount the customer must pay and the suppliers contact details in case the customer has any queries also depending on the location of the business other details may be required on the invoice such as business registration numbers and local taxes such as gst or vat for example in australia invoices must also contain an australian business number or abn and any goods or services tax that may apply when the customer pays the invoice you have the option of sending them a receipt the receipt provides the customer with proof of payment and it should include some of the details found on the invoice such as the total amount paid local taxes such as gst and the date paid so from that example you can see the key difference between invoices and receipts an invoice seeks payment and a receipt is proof of payment okay so that was an example of a transaction that has an invoice and a receipt but there are plenty of transactions that have a receipt but no invoice an invoice is not needed for transactions in which the goods or services were paid for upfront in these transactions the buyer will receive a receipt from the seller but no invoice will be necessary you have probably been the buyer for lots of transactions like these examples include buying food at your grocery store shopping online for clothes and getting a haircut in each of these examples you pay for the goods or services up front so there is no need for the seller to give you an invoice and one more thing about the importance of invoices and receipts as a business you should hold on to your documents for tax purposes you may need them when filing your tax returns and in case of a tax audit so there you have it now you know the difference between invoices and receipts an invoice seeks payment and a receipt is proof of payment you
